O Magnify the LORD with Me

30 Dec , 2014  

December 11, 2014

I will bless the Lord at all times: his praise shall continually be in my mouth.
My soul shall make her boast in the Lord: the humble shall hear thereof, and be glad.
O magnify the Lord with me, and let us exalt his name together.
I sought the Lord, and he heard me, and delivered me from all my fears.
They looked unto him, and were lightened: and their faces were not ashamed.
This poor man cried, and the Lord heard him, and saved him out of all his troubles.
The angel of the Lord encampeth round about them that fear him, and delivereth them.
O taste and see that the Lord is good: blessed is the man that trusteth in him.
O fear the Lord, ye his saints: for there is no want to them that fear him. (Psalm 34:1-9)

Father’s Day Prayer

19 Jun , 2014  

Almighty Father

June 15, 2014

Almighty Father, we bow before You to worship and adore You. You have demonstrated all the traits of a wonderful father. You have been our progenitor. Without Your conceiving us we would not exist. You have been our nurturer. Without your care we could not live. You have taught us to love by loving us. You have not allowed us to get away with sin and you have disciplined us. You have rebuked us sternly, but you have never abandoned us. You have never allowed us to stray far from your love.

Oh Merciful Father, when we sin, You let us feel the separation from Your closeness. You call us to repent and upon our repentance You extend Your mercy and grant us full and free forgiveness. Despite our failure to measure up to Your standard, Your Son Jesus Christ our Savior, You never withdraw Your love from us.

Oh, Wonderful Father, You sent Your Only Begotten Son to be our Savior. You loved us with such deep and abiding love that You sacrificed Your majestic Son the Second Person of the Trinity. You sent Him to become the God/man and to die in our place, to suffer the rejection You hold for sin as He became sin for us. Then you sent the Holy Spirit to us to quicken our spirits so that we could say, “Yes!” to Jesus.

Oh Marvelous Father, immediately upon our confession of faith, regardless of our moral condition, You adopted us as Your sons and daughters. You embraced us, drawing into your family. You not only gave us brothers and sisters in Christ, but You made us brothers and sisters to our Savior the magnificent God/Man, Jesus. All of that would have been more than enough, but You also made us joint heirs with Your Only Begotten Son. You have granted us all the power and authority in Christ. You have granted this stupendous legacy in the name of Christ.

Oh Gracious Father, out of Your generosity you have given us the blessed gifts of Your love and forgiveness of our sin and eternal life in Your loving Presence. Further, You have given us Your Holy Spirit to dwell in us. You have given Him to us with the promise that He will never leave us. He will guide us through this fallen world and He will give us wisdom and discernment.

Oh Bountiful Father, all this and more, much, much more is ours because of Your love. We are truly and deeply grateful. We long for that wonderful Day when we will stand before you fully cleansed of sin, completely whole and magnify Your righteousness, Your holiness, and Your love, lifting our voices to shout Hallelujah!

“For thou art a holy people unto Jehovah thy God: Jehovah thy God hath chosen thee to be a people for his own possession, above all peoples that are upon the face of the earth.
Jehovah did not set his love upon you, nor choose you, because ye were more in number than any people; for ye were the fewest of all peoples: but because Jehovah loveth you, and because he would keep the oath which he sware unto your fathers, hath Jehovah brought you out with a mighty hand, and redeemed you out of the house of bondage, from the hand of Pharaoh king of Egypt.” (Deuteronomy 7:6-8)

In 1917, Fredrick M. Lehman wrote,

“The love of God is greater far Than tongue or pen can ever tell
It goes beyond the highest star, And reaches to the lowest hell
God’s love so sure shall still endure, All measureless and strong
Redeeming grace to Adam’s race – The saints and angels’ song.”
